NPO Partner Projects with Two Associations in Hokkaido

 

To support the restoration and reconstruction efforts of the areas affected by the Hokkaido Eastern Iburi Earthquake, Civic Force conducted search-and-rescue operations and distributed emergency relief supplies in cooperation with partner organizations. We also implemented “NPO Partner Projects” with two organizations, Iburi Natural School and Ezorok, in Hokkaido from October 2018 to March 2019. Civic Force supported the people affected by the earthquake by providing places to socialize with each other. NPO Partner Projects has been implemented in the areas affected by the Hokkaido Eastern Iburi Earthquake since October 2018. Through this platform, two support projects were launched this November.

 

Iburi Nature School, based in Tomakomai City, has promoted nature experience activities for parents and children. The school has led disaster restoration activities such as dismantling collapsed houses, establishing volunteer centers, and managing volunteers in Tomakomai City, Abira Town, Atsuma Town, and Mukawa Town since September 7. Iburi Nature School also provides a nature experience program aimed at healing the anxiety of parents and children affected by the earthquake. The program focused on “Mokuiku” which means "nurturing through wood." Activities include fishing, grilling the fish over wooden stoves, making chopsticks, and ice skating.

 

Ezorock has initiated a variety of activities all over Hokkaido including environmental maintenance at event sites and nature conservation in national parks. Their efforts have now extended to disaster support projects as well. Ezorock produced and sold dried vegetables in Sumikawa, Sapporo City and Atsuma Town and raised public awareness on disaster risk reduction. NPO Partner Projects plans to instruct the child-raising groups on how to produce and sell dry vegetables to increase job opportunities and develop the region.

Civic Force set up the emergency rescue team with the partner organizations on the date
of the outbreak, and rushed to the disaster hit areas by private jet and helicopter for the
search and rescue and the medical assistance.

 

Our activity also includes the distribution of the emergency relief goods such as water
supply bags, large wet towels and underwear, and the supply of the materials to improve
the environment in evacuation shelters, namely card board partition system. In addition,
we lent camping trailers to the local government staff as their resting place.


We are currently making a research in the disaster affected areas to prepare for
supporting the reconstruction and rehabilitation activities which will be implemented by
our local partner organizations.
